Japanese professional baseball Chiba Lotte Marines’ ‘monster’ pitcher Roki Sasaki became the losing pitcher for two consecutive games. Since returning from injury, he has pitched only 3 innings in 2 consecutive games and has not been able to show the same powerful pitch as before.
Sasaki appeared as a starting pitcher in the game against the Seibu Lions held at the Veruna Dome in Tokorozawa, Saitama Prefecture, Japan on the 17th, and recorded a loss with 4 hits, 1 walk, 2 walks, 3 strikeouts, and 3 runs in 3 innings.

Sasaki, who threw 70 pitches through the third inning, was replaced in the fourth inning. Chiba Lotte was down 0-3 until the 8th inning, and Hiromi Oka hit a two-run home run with 2 outs in the 9th. Next, pinch hitter Katsuya Kakunaka reached base with a double to left, but Toshiya Sato struck out on a missed swing and lost the game 2-3.
Sasaki, who displayed his incredible power by achieving a perfect game last year, ranked first in ERA and strikeouts through July of this season. However, at the end of July, he was sidelined with a left side injury. He was initially expected to take about 3 months to return, but he recovered quickly and returned in 48 days. On the 10th, he started against Orix and became the losing pitcher with 2 hits, 2 strikeouts, 1 walk, and 1 run in 3 innings (45 pitches). 스포츠토토
On this day, he increased the number of pitches to 70 pitches, but it appears that he has not yet recovered to 100% physical condition. The highest speed of his fastball was 161 km on the 10th and only 160 km on this day.
Since his return, he has lost 2 games in 2 games and allowed 4 runs in 6 innings (ERA 6.00). Before his injury, he had 7 wins and 2 losses in 13 games, with an ERA of 1.48, but after his return, his ERA increased to 1.78.
